Kkaennip are the Korean variety of perilla leaves, similar to Japanese shiso and Vietnamese tiá tô but larger and more pungent. A prized ingredient in the cuisine of Korea, Japan, Thailand and Vietnam, Perilla’s fragrant leaves, sprouts, seeds and seed oil are used in seasoning, pickling, and as a garnish for sushi and sashimi. Use: Eaten with soups, salads, and grilled meats. Vietnamese perilla has striking leaves that are green on top and purple on the undersides. The strong flavour of this perilla variety complements fish and other seafood well. A popular herb in Asian cuisine. In the kitchen, the earthy and fragrant leaves are popular in Vietnamese soup dishes. Perilla buns are made with glutinous sorghum or glutinous rice flour dough filled with red bean paste and wrapped with perilla leaves. A member of the mint family, the leaves are used in Chinese herbal medicine for symptoms of asthma and cough and contain calcium, iron, and vitamin C. In Vietnam, it is commonly called "Tia To", where it is used to flavor stew and fried shrimp. Often referred to as “sesame leaves,” they are actually a member of the mint family and have a deeply herbaceous flavor reminiscent of mint and anise. Resembling purple basil, perilla plants grow up to three feet. Perilla is a genus of annual herb that is a member of the mint family, Lamiaceae. They're easy to grow and self-sow all over the place. In manufacturing, perilla seed oil is used commercially in the production of varnishes, dyes, and inks. Perilla mint plants (Perilla frutescens) may also be grown as ornamentals due to their erect habitat and green or purplish-green to red serrated leaves. The sesame plant doesn't have edible leaves, just seeds which grow in pods much larger than the perilla pods. Tia To perilla is traditionally eaten raw in Vietnamese salads or cooked in soups and stir fries.
